Jill,  One of my favorite jaundice articles is :  Hyperbilirubinemia in the
term infant: an unjaundiced approach. Frank Oski, Contemporary Pediatrics
9:148,1992.  It is great.  It reviews all the current research available,
debunks myths, and gives wonderful recommendations for treatment - like none,
in a healthy full term with bili under 18-20, except for watching,
breastfeeding, etc.   And it has handy side bars and charts for easy
reviewing.  And Dr. Oski's bonafides add a nice touch.
